#99f074 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#99f074 is composed of 60% red, 94.1% green and 45.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 36.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 51.7%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 102.1 degrees, a saturation of 80.5% and a lightness of 69.8%. #99f074 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ffe8 with #33e100. Closest websafe color is: #99ff66.

#99f074 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#99f074 has RGB values of R:153, G:240, B:116 and CMYK values of C:0.36, M:0, Y:0.52,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 10088564.

Shades and Tints of #99f074
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010300 is the darkest color, while #f4fdf0 is the lightest one.
